Where to Stay in Vail

With five different villages, Vail has a lot of options on where to stay in Vail Village. Here’s a rundown of each village and lodging options for you to enjoy. No matter where you choose to stay, there are plenty of easy ways to get around town, including our free bus service.

Vail Village:

Best for: friends, couples, families, foodies, entertainment, après ski.

Where to stay: The Lodge at Vail (Vail’s original hotel), Hotel Gasthof Gramshammer The Sonnenalp, The Sebastian, Four Seasons Resort, Austria Haus and Tivoli Lodge.

Lionshead:

Best for: families, couples, après ski.

Where to stay: The Arrabelle at Vail Square, the Ritz-Carlton, the Vail Marriott, and many boutique hotels and condos.

Golden Peak:

Best for: families, couples, romantic getaways, restaurants, privacy.

Where to stay: Manor Vail Lodge and condo-based properties like The Wren and All Seasons.

East Vail:

Best for: families, large groups, budget-friendly, living like a local.

Where to stay: The Vail Racquet Club, and a plethora of townhomes, condos, and private residences.

West Vail:

Best for: families, large groups, budget-friendly, living like a local.

Where to stay: residential communities such as Matterhorn or Intermountain, Hotels such as the Streamside Marriott or DoubleTree by Hilton.
